which is right? 1. He is not even trying to do it. 2. He is even not trying to do it.

The first one. He is not even trying to do it.

"He is not" is correct too. The contractions (he's not; she's not, etc.) are generally seen in informal texts (oral speech among friends, e-mails, ads), while more formal texts (papers for school, letters to organizations) almost always use the complete form (he is not).
